Copy-number variation and protein expression of DOT1L in pancreatic adenocarcinoma as a potential drug target

Molecular and Clinical Oncology
Heike LoeserAlexander Quaas

Abstract

Adenocarcinoma of the pancreas has a poor prognosis. At present, no relevant personalized targets have been identified. Sequencing studies have implicated gene alterations of disruptor of telomeric silencing 1 like histone lysine methyltransferase (DOT1L) in pancreatic adenocarcinoma. DOT1L is part of the histone modification system and catalyzes methylation of H3K79, which is crucial in cell signaling and DNA damage repair. DOT1L is considered to be a target of therapy in mixed lineage leukemia gene-deficient leukemia cases and a potential target in breast carcinoma. The frequencies and importance of DOT1L copy-number variations and their specific correlation with protein expression in adenocarcinoma of the pancreas have yet to be investigated. In the present study, tissue microarrays of 230 resected pancreatic adenocarcinoma cases were constructed. The tumor tissue was analyzed using fluorescence in situ hybridization (FISH) and immunohistochemistry. In total, 10/225 carcinoma cases (4.4%) analyzed by immunohistochemistry demonstrated intense nuclear protein expression of DOT1L and in 9/224 tumors analyzed using FISH (4.0%), copy-number variations (CNV) were detectable.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
